On 6 August 2026 ZeroTier and Carahsoft announced, in a joint release published in Carahsoft’s newsroom, a partnership to bring post-quantum-secure, software-defined networking to the US public sector. The headline reads broadly: “ZeroTier and Carahsoft Partner to Bring Post-Quantum Secure, Software-Defined Networking to the Public Sector.” The sentence that actually describes what was signed says something narrower: the object of the deal is distribution. We state the distinction that carries this piece straight away: a sales channel is not an authorisation to deploy. These are two different things, with two different sets of responsibility, and the announcement covers only the first.
A small company selling to a large government needs both, and a press release tends to make them sound like one. The channel gets you bought; the authorisation gets you deployed where a regulatory requirement demands it. This deal delivers the first; the second is not the subject of the announcement, and should not be inferred. What the deal actually says
The sentence that matters, verbatim: “Under the agreement, Carahsoft will expand access to ZeroTier solutions across the Public Sector through its distribution network, making the company’s software-defined, end-to-end quantum-secure networking platform, ZeroTier Quantum, available to the Public Sector through Carahsoft’s reseller partners and the NASA Solutions for Enterprise-Wide Procurement (SEWP) V contract.” A reseller network plus availability on a contract vehicle: that is distribution, not a security authorisation, not a certification, not a direct contract with a government body. Andrew Gault, ZeroTier’s CEO, uses the same register: “Through Carahsoft’s strength and reach, agencies can more easily access ZeroTier’s platforms through established procurement channels to rapidly accelerate their deployments” — procurement channels, not an authorisation.
What SEWP is, from NASA’s own site, verbatim: “The NASA SEWP (Solutions for Enterprise-Wide Procurement) GWAC (Government-Wide Acquisition Contract) provides the latest in Information Technology, Communication and Audio Visual (ITC/AV) products and services for all Federal Agencies and their approved contractors.” A GWAC is a vehicle through which agencies buy: being listed on SEWP means being purchasable, not approved. One detail, read with caution on the same page: a notice states that “NASA is in the process of making awards for the Solutions for Enterprise-Wide Procurement (SEWP) VI contracts.” The vehicle named is the V generation, while awards for VI are under way: we draw no conclusion about the remaining life of the V contract, which we have not verified.
What ZeroTier Quantum actually does
Robert Stevenson, ZeroTier’s CCO, frames the urgency: “The White House and international security agencies are clear: the threat of quantum computing cracking modern encryption isn’t a future problem; It’s a today problem.” The release, verbatim: “ZeroTier Quantum redefines secure networking by embedding post-quantum cryptographic resilience directly into the transport layer. Leveraging the ZeroTier Transport Protocol (ZTP) and a memory-safe Rust architecture, the platform implements hybrid ML-KEM-1024 and ECDH P-384 cryptography to neutralize ‘harvest now, decrypt later’ and ‘trust now, forge later’ threats.”
Put plainly: “hybrid” means the platform combines two algorithms — one post-quantum, ML-KEM, the key-encapsulation mechanism NIST standardised as FIPS 203, “Module-Lattice-Based Key-Encapsulation Mechanism Standard” — and one classical elliptic-curve algorithm, ECDH P-384. The reason is a hedge: if either fails, security still holds on the other. “Harvest now, decrypt later” is the threat this architecture neutralises: an adversary records encrypted traffic today, to decrypt it tomorrow once a sufficiently powerful quantum computer exists. The release adds, verbatim: “By meeting rigorous NIST and NSA CNSA 2.0 standards, ZeroTier Quantum delivers high-performance, infrastructure-agnostic connectivity that functions seamlessly across public cloud, sovereign and air-gapped environments, helping Government agencies maintain data sovereignty and operational continuity without sacrificing agility.”
The claim we could not verify
The sentence “By meeting rigorous NIST and NSA CNSA 2.0 standards” is a company self-declaration, contained in its own press release. It is not a certification: no third party is named as having verified it. We could not check it against a primary NSA source: nsa.gov and media.defense.gov block automated access, and that is a limit of our own checking, not a judgement on the platform. We are not writing that the claim is false. Nor are we writing that it is certified. We are writing that it is a first-party statement, and that the right question to put to anyone selling a product with this line is who verified it, against which scheme, and on what date.
Three partnerships in two days
In the same Carahsoft newsroom, three announcements built on the same headline template appear within two days. On 6 August: “ZeroTier and Carahsoft Partner to Bring Post-Quantum Secure, Software-Defined Networking to the Public Sector,” and, the same day, “PSJ Consulting and Carahsoft Partner to Bring Mission-Focused Consulting, Data, Compliance and Project Delivery Modernization Solutions to the Public Sector.” On 5 August: “Service IT Direct and Carahsoft Partner to Bring Advanced Third-Party Maintenance Solutions to the Public Sector.” Three different companies, same template, within 48 hours. Not a flaw in Carahsoft, which does exactly its own job and states so openly: it is evidence, taken from the source, that in this market “partnership” is often the word used to announce entry into a distribution catalogue.
How we check it
When a supplier brings us a partnership as a credential, we ask for the contract type and read it: distribution, resale, integration and co-development are different commitments, with different liabilities. We always separate the purchasing channel from the authorisation to deploy: being purchasable on a federal vehicle does not mean being authorised to handle classified data, nor does it satisfy a NIS2 requirement. And for every claim of compliance with a cryptographic standard, we ask for the name of the body that verified it and the date, and we file the answer — or its absence.

The other side of the ledger, in fairness
ZeroTier publishes what it implements, with verifiable algorithm and standard names — ML-KEM-1024, ECDH P-384, FIPS 203 — and Carahsoft openly states that it is a distributor, not an accreditation authority. Neither party is hiding anything. The problem is not the announcement: it is the hurried reading buyers give it, and the mental shortcut by which “partner of” becomes “approved by.”
What it means for a European buyer
- Always ask for the type of contract signed: distribution, resale, integration and co-development are not the same thing.
- Separate the channel from the authorisation: being purchasable on a catalogue does not make you deployable where a regulatory requirement demands a formal assessment.
- Ask who verified a declared cryptographic compliance claim, and against which scheme: a self-declaration is legitimate, but it must be named as one.
- Check that the contract vehicle named in an offer is still the one actually in force, and not a generation being phased out.
- Remember the specifically European point: a US purchasing vehicle has no effect in Europe, where different supplier-qualification rules apply.
